  1. Relax your shoulders
  2. Admit you are angry
  3. Avoid anger triggers
  4. Count backward from 10
  5. Find a good distraction
  6. Focus on something positive
  7. Try to find a reasonable solution
  8. Slow your breathing down
  9. Write about your feelings
  10. Think before you act
  11. Squeeze a stress ball
  12. Long term effects from anger
  13. Calm down before you speak
  14. Give yourself a time out
  15. Think about why you are angry
  16. Think peaceful thoughts
  17. Have a mediation
  18. Take three deep breaths
  19. Exercise
  20. Use an "I" message
  21. Go for a walk or run
  22. Walk away
  23. Find a quiet place
  24. Vent! Talk to someone
